Go on an Adventure vacation with Aruba Kitesurfing and Windsurfing
Exploring the waters of the great Aruban Island is a good way to discover different kinds of waters sports from the timid like swimming or jet skiing to the more extreme sports. The winds of Aruba coupled with its azure waters are a perfect combination for the sport of Kitesurfing and windsurfing and two companies are in-house experts on the subjects, Red Sail Sports Aruba and the Aruba Kite Surfing School. Aruba Kite Surfing has many packages to offer beginners and is considered a member of the National Surf Association. A beginner package will most likely cost $275 for 5 hours of lessons, and another $200 for private lessons. The other company, Red Sail Sports Aruba, has been teaching windsurfing for quite sometime and has a great fleet to assist with the task for beginners. The staff of the Red Sail Sports helps beginners get a feel of the water and the air, and is ideal for those whod like to see Aruba in a different perspective.
A broader look at the Worlds Largest Bird with Aruba Ostrich Adventures
Now, youll be able to find out whether these lovely feathered friends actually bury their heads in the sand. Aruba is a perfect setting for ostriches with its vast landscape that easily became an adoptive environment for these birds from Africa. The Aruba Ostrich Adventures provides a great guide to these species with 80 or so numbered flock for studying along with its cousins, the emus. Aside from giving out tours, Ostrich Adventures also has a dining place called the Savanna Bar and Restaurant along with an African Art Shop. The tour is every half an hour daily which allows guests to interact with these birds starting from the incubator, down to the hatchery, the pen, then off to the rugged terrain which ultimately becomes their home. The tour is only $12 for adults and $6 for kids.
Fantastic Experience with the Jolly Pirates Sailing and Snorkeling Tours
The Caribbean island was and still is a playground for pirates who loom these wondrous waters searching for treasure. But where once they searched for gold, now they search for tourists who want to join their Jolly Pirates Sailing and Snorkeling daily tours. Jolly Pirates offers an option to go sailing, snorkeling, swimming and swinging with them in the waters of Malmok, Boca Catalina and through the famous shipwreck, the Antilla. Along with the tour and the rate, one is entitled to have access to gear, an open barbecue, an open bar and some rope swinging fun. This tour is available from 9: 30AM to 2: 00PM for a fee of $55 per participant. The Jolly Pirates tour is effective for those who are only available for a short time as their pocket tours often take one on a wholesome trip for about as little time as it can get, going to hidden underwater destinations that should not be missed no matter how busy you are on your Aruban vacation.
